PayPal Celebrates its 2025 Community Impact Grant Recipients

At PayPal, our commitment to supporting local communities grows each year through our annual Community Impact Grants Program. More than a funding initiative, this program is designed to foster long-term collaborations that empower local nonprofits to expand economic opportunities and help communities thrive.

The 2025 Community Impact Grant program awarded more than $1M in total funding to 60 nonprofits across communities around the globe where PayPal sites are located. This year's grant program emphasizes extending and deepening our existing nonprofit relationships, ensuring that organizations with demonstrated impact have the continued support they need to scale their work. Nearly 70% of our 2025 grantees are returning collaborators, reflecting the meaningful and lasting relationships our Community Impact teams have built - and our shared commitment to advancing this work even further in 2026.

Y.R. Gaitonde Medical, Educational and Research Foundation - Chennai, India

The Y.R. Gaitonde Medical, Educational and Research Foundation, a public health and community development organization with a long-standing presence across India, is dedicated to strengthening healthcare access, community wellness, and social equity.

In 2026, the organization's NIMIR (Nurturing Inclusion, Mettle, Identity and Resilience) skilling initiative will use the PayPal Impact Grant funds to establish a comprehensive women's skills development and entrepreneurship program reaching 120 women. The initiative will provide hands-on training in essential entrepreneurial competencies, including culinary arts, product development, packaging, and marketing. Participants will also receive inpidualized income and family data assessments to identify viable pathways for economic advancement and potential job placements. By equipping women with both technical expertise and strong business acumen, the program aims to enhance income-generating capacity and create sustainable livelihood opportunities for women and their families.

Fondazione Pino Cova - Milan, Italy

Fondazione Pino Cova is committed to promoting social and professional inclusion for people with disabilities, ensuring that everyone can fully realize their potential. PayPal's support will help strengthen and expand the Foundation's projects, which foster employment opportunities for inpiduals with disabilities and mental health challenges within welcoming environments guided by highly specialized staff. The funding will also enable the Foundation to broaden and consolidate its network of partner companies, opening the door to an increasing number of inclusive job opportunities and working to ensure that no one is left behind.

New York Professional Advisors for Community Entrepreneurs (NYPACE) - New York, U.S.

NYPACE supports established small businesses that are ready for growth. Their programs build on the investments entrepreneurs have already made, helping them elevate their businesses to drive increased revenue and job creation. Funding from PayPal will support NYPACE's Day of Service Program and its 2026 Small Business Impact Forum. The Day of Service Program matches pro bono advisors with underserved entrepreneurs seeking to expand their businesses, while the Small Business Impact Forum brings together local entrepreneurs, community partners, funders, and experts to foster strong connections and meaningful exchanges of ideas and resources.
